深度操作系统(Deep Operating System,简称DOS)作为一门涉及计算机科学、人工智能、机器学习等多个领域的交叉学科,近年来备受关注。对于新手来说,想要入门深度操作系统,以下是一些学习资源和实用技巧的大集合,希望能助你一臂之力。
学习资源
1. 在线课程
- Coursera:提供由斯坦福大学、密歇根大学等知名高校开设的深度学习课程,如《深度学习专项课程》等。
- edX:同样有来自哈佛、麻省理工等顶级学府的深度学习课程。
- Udacity:提供实战型的深度学习课程,如《深度学习纳米学位》等。
2. 书籍推荐
- 《深度学习》(Goodfellow, I., Bengio, Y., Courville, A.)
- 《深度学习与计算机视觉》(Girshick, R. B.)
- 《Python深度学习》(Goodfellow, I., Bengio, Y., Courville, A.)
3. 博客和论坛
- GitHub:众多深度学习项目源码和文档。
- Stack Overflow:编程问答社区,可以解决编程过程中的问题。
- CSDN:国内IT技术博客平台,有很多深度学习相关的技术文章。
4. 视频教程
- YouTube:有许多知名数据科学家和开发者分享的深度学习教程。
- B站:国内视频平台,有众多深度学习相关的优质视频。
实用技巧
1. 理解基础知识
- 熟悉Python编程语言,掌握NumPy、Pandas、Matplotlib等基础库。
- 了解线性代数、概率论和统计学的基础知识。
- 熟悉常用的机器学习算法,如线性回归、决策树、神经网络等。
2. 实践项目
- 尝试完成一些入门级别的深度学习项目,如MNIST手写数字识别、CIFAR-10图像分类等。
- 参与开源项目,提升实际操作能力。
3. 数据预处理
- 学习如何处理、清洗和预处理数据,为深度学习模型提供高质量的数据。
- 熟悉常用的数据集,如MNIST、CIFAR-10、ImageNet等。
4. 模型调优
- 学习如何调整模型参数,提高模型的准确率。
- 掌握常用的优化算法,如SGD、Adam等。
5. 模型评估
- 学习如何评估模型的性能,如准确率、召回率、F1分数等。
- 熟悉常用的评估指标,如K折交叉验证、学习曲线等。
6. 保持学习
- 关注深度学习领域的最新动态,如论文、博客、视频等。
- 加入相关的技术社群,与其他学习者交流心得。
入门深度操作系统需要时间和耐心,但只要你掌握了这些学习资源和实用技巧,相信你会在深度学习领域取得优异的成绩。祝你学习顺利!
